Job description

AFL is seeking a Continuous Improvement Process Engineer to join our manufacturing team at our Kent, WA facility. 

The Continuous Improvement Process Engineer is responsible for the design, stabilization, and continuous improvement of manufacturing processes for fiber optic products. This role is responsible for production line performance, leading CI initiatives, and providing oversight of the work performed by process and tooling technicians.

Responsibilities

Process Engineering & Operational Support

  • Establish, Maintain and improve production lines for fiber optic products
  • Support New Product Introductions in collaboration with R&D and Engineering
  • Select, design, and modify tooling, fixtures, and equipment as needed to improve safety, quality, throughput, and productivity objectives
  • Develop, standardize, and maintain process and test work instructions
  • Design and implement shop floor layouts and workflows
  • Perform time studies and line balancing as needed
  • Define, measure, and monitor process performance metrics to identify opportunities for product and process improvement
  • Subject Matter expert on Manufacturing Process for fiber Optic Manufacturing
  • Create and maintain preventive maintenance & calibration routines associated with production equipment

Continuous Improvement & Lean

  • Identify, justify, plan, and lead continuous improvement opportunities and capacity expansion projects using Lean Manufacturing tools
  • Lead structured problem-solving and root cause analysis
  • Plan and execute Kaizen events and improvement activities in partnership with Manufacturing
  • Drive visual factory, 5S, waste reduction, and standard work implementation
  • Ensure improvements are sustained through documentation, training, and controls
